Rules Recap

First, let's review the rules!

This competition is an individual battle between robots made by five newly graduated FAEs.

The winner is decided by the total score of "where the ball flies" and "the time it takes to go around the base".

The total score is determined by combining this with an "artistic score" at the end of the competition, and the person with the highest score wins.

Also, this time each player will be able to bat twice, so even if you don't get a result in your first at-bat, there will still be a chance to make a comeback until the end!

First turn at bat: Will he find himself in a pinch right away?!

The TSC Cup is finally about to begin.

The venue was full of people looking forward to today's event.

There are also people from departments other than FAE who we don't normally get to talk to, so all the new graduates are feeling a bit nervous.

First of all, it's important to decide the order.

I chose number one because I thought this robot, which had inherited the culture of "First Penguin," should be the first to step up to bat.

Then the robot was put up to bat and the game finally began.

The first pitch was released by the pitcher.

First, batting. The ultrasonic sensor detected the ball correctly and successfully hit it back with the bat!

They score 20 points for the hit and begin to advance towards home base.

But then an accident occurred. The moment the robot reached first base, it stopped (tears)

I waited for a few seconds but he still didn't move...Here comes the tearful stop. The first at bat is over.

Then the next FAE's turn came, and after a while the new graduate FAE's first at-bat ended.
At the end of the first at-bat, each FAE's score is as shown in the table below.

I can't believe it, we're in last place.

But there is another chance. I won't give up yet!!

Second turn at bat: Final form for victory!?

We were 100 points behind first place, and even the closest team, fourth place, was 40 points behind us.

During the final check the day before, the robot was able to complete a lap around the base, but today it seemed a bit nervous.

In order to ease the robot's tension even a little, we removed the painted parts of Macnica to make it easier to move forward and let it take its second turn at bat.

In his tense second turn at bat, the bat hit the ball back just as before.

This time, it's a great hit with 3B!! He gets 60 points and starts moving around the bases to complete a lap.

He advanced to first base, second base, third base, and finally made it back to home base!

Although it took a while, finishing in 49 seconds, it was a great run.

After that, the other FAEs got their turn to bat and their second at-bats came to an end.
